'Road safety month' needed for road repair

In a fatal accident reported at Mandrem, a 28-year-old woman died on the spot after coming under the wheels. The incident reportedly took place when the woman riding a scooter slipped on a heap of mud. She fell on the road and was crushed by a vehicle proceeding from the rear. It is learnt that the accident occurred at a stretch where a portion of the road had been dug up by the electricity department. The work to lay underground cables was recently completed but the pits were not filled up properly. Goa recently observed the 11th “State Road Safety Week 2022”. The state's accident rate is four times the national average of 27.6. The major cause for road accidents is attributed to over speeding, not following regulations and drunken driving. However bad road conditions and bad road engineering is also a major contributing factor. It would be in the fitness of things to have a “Road Safety Month” just like the “Road Safety Week”. During this month the government needs to inspect all the roads in the state and repair those in bad shape.
